REFLECTION
Description
The following is the reflection of my own experience which I came across at the time of
visiting different places in India and with the help of which I came to know about the diversity in
the country in many ways such as the dressing sense, ways of talking in each other, living styles,
nature, behaviour, colour and many more. So, this helped me in knowing about the diversity in
the places and the change in the languages of people from different places with each other. I
experienced this at looking and interacting with other people and sharing their own experiences
and culture which were different from that of mine. So the places I visited and the interaction
with other people helped me a lot in knowing and exploring more about those places and with
the help of this experience, I knew about many new things which I never thought off and
increased my knowledge and changed my thinking when I interacted with the reality.
Feelings
At the time of interacting with those people, several feelings came into my mind as I had
never come across with these kind of experiences so I was feeling a little bit nervous as I was
missing my home because I was not able to adopt myself according to the nature of new people
and their nature easily. So in the starting it was very hard and difficult to change according to the
environment. As I was surprised by their languages and dressings so they were also surprised by
mine as well. The increased interaction of both the parties which were me and the people of the
places I visited was amazing and gave me a very new and good experience which I unforgettable
for me. It is because many memories are connected with this experience. The diversity is an
amazing thing which differentiates a people from other but their sole identity of being “Indian”
makes them to live for each other and removes the boundaries of caste, religion, cultures, etc.
Evaluation
The best part during the complete course of this experience was related to the variety of
foods and dishes which I ate at the time of having my journey. So this gave me one of the best
experiences of my life which I will never forget during the lifetime. During the complete period
of journey, I was lacking in the proper use of time to manage as I was expecting more to explore
than what I did but due to lack of time, it was not possible for me to make improvement in this
area and get more knowledge and output from my work.
